Medford collectors gravitate toward iconic cards like the Honus Wagner T206, 1952 Topps Mickey Mantle, and Babe Ruth’s 1914 cards. Popularity also extends to rookie cards from Hall of Famers and graded vintage selections certified by PSA or Beckett. Rare inserts and autographed cards add further collecting interest and variety.
Card condition is paramount when determining values, with PSA and Beckett grading providing essential verification. Rarity, based on print runs and survival, historical impact, and player demand influence prices. Recent sale data and collector enthusiasm within and beyond Medford help shape accurate value assessments.
